* [PATCH] perf tools: Fix build errors with mipsel-linux-uclibc compiler @ 2015-08-05 0:38 Petri Gynther 2015-08-06 7:04 ` [tip:perf/core] " tip-bot for Petri Gynther 2015-09-04 22:19 ` [PATCH] " Petri Gynther 0 siblings, 2 replies; 7+ messages in thread From: Petri Gynther @ 2015-08-05 0:38 UTC (permalink / raw) To: Peter Zijlstra, Ingo Molnar,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o Cc: linux-kernel, Petri Gynther linux/tools$ make ARCH=mips CROSS_COMPILE=mipsel-linux- perf ... config/Makefile:256: *** No gnu/libc-version.h found, please install glibc-dev[el]. Stop. make[1]: *** [all] Error 2 make: *** [perf] Error 2 ... In file included from builtin-sched.c:13:0: util/cloexec.h:8:12: error: redundant redeclaration of ‘sched_getcpu’ [-Werror=redundant-decls] extern int sched_getcpu(void) __THROW; mipsel-buildroot-linux-uclibc/sysroot/usr/include/bits/sched.h:88:12: note: previous declaration of ‘sched_getcpu’ was here extern int sched_getcpu (void) __THROW; uclibc info: sysroot/usr/include/bits/uClibc_config.h __UCLIBC_MAJOR__ 0 __UCLIBC_MINOR__ 9 __UCLIBC_SUBLEVEL__ 33 sysroot/usr/include/features.h __UCLIBC__ 1 __GLIBC__ 2 __GLIBC_MINOR__ 2 Signed-off-by: Petri Gynther <pgynther@google.com> --- tools/build/feature/test-glibc.c | 11 +++++++++++ tools/perf/util/cloexec.h | 2 +- 2 files changed, 12 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/tools/build/feature/test-glibc.c b/tools/build/feature/test-glibc.c index b082034..9367f75 100644 --- a/tools/build/feature/test-glibc.c +++ b/tools/build/feature/test-glibc.c @@ -1,8 +1,19 @@ +#include <stdlib.h> + +#if !defined(__UCLIBC__) #include <gnu/libc-version.h> +#else +#define XSTR(s) STR(s) +#define STR(s) #s +#endif int main(void) { +#if !defined(__UCLIBC__) const char *version = gnu_get_libc_version(); +#else + const char *version = XSTR(__GLIBC__) "." XSTR(__GLIBC_MINOR__); +#endif return (long)version; } diff --git a/tools/perf/util/cloexec.h b/tools/perf/util/cloexec.h index 68888c2..3bee677 100644 --- a/tools/perf/util/cloexec.h +++ b/tools/perf/util/cloexec.h @@ -4,7 +4,7 @@ unsigned long perf_event_open_cloexec_flag(void); #ifdef __GLIBC_PREREQ -#if !__GLIBC_PREREQ(2, 6) +#if !__GLIBC_PREREQ(2, 6) && !defined(__UCLIBC__) extern int sched_getcpu(void) __THROW; #endif #endif -- 2.5.0.rc2.392.g76e840b ^ permalink raw reply [flat|nested] 7+ messages in thread
